NAPERVILLE, ILL. – MARCH 1st, 2019 – The Chatham University men's basketball team competed in the first round of the NCAA Tournament this evening. Chatham (19-10) was making its first appearance in the Division III Championship. After holding a 25-24 advantage over the Cardinals at halftime, the Cougars would ultimately fall 77-48 to the #15 North Central Cardinals. The largest lead for Chatham came at 10:44 in the first half, when they were up 10-8. The Cougars came out strong, forcing their opponent to just shoot 1-of-13 from beyond the arc in the first half. North Central would come out strong in the second half and control the pace of the game for the final 20 minutes.
